Abstract
This paper presents recent results on the production of POWER solar cells-a transparent crystalline silicon solar cell with a unique perforation obtained by mechanical texturing. In the first part, the POWER solar cell design and its various applications are introduced. This is followed by the description of the industrial processing sequence and of the progress made in enhancing the solar cell efficiency in the industrial production of this device at sunways. In the remaining part the efforts undertaken at sunways to minimise the risk for hot spot formation in POWER are described. With the help of reverse currents and the determination of peak temperatures, the sources of potential hot spots were located and identified. With this knowledge, hot spots in POWER cells have been significantly reduced.
